## Rendering Pipeline Quickstart

Welcome aboard! Our docs site runs every markdown file through the Quillgate pipeline: parse, sanitize, render, cache. You'll mostly touch the render stage, which lives in the `quillgate-render` repo. To test locally, run `make preview` and point it at the staging renderer — it won't touch the cache, so experiment freely. The staging renderer needs you to authenticate, so use the key below.

API key for bajog-fajof: qvz15-mFZbiTU7YgMs9d3

Plugin authors extending the scorer should not assume these
# values are stable across releases; always read them through the exported
# config accessor rather than copying them. Scores combine travel distance,
# aisle congestion penalties, and bin-height effort weights. Raising the
# congestion penalty too far causes routes to zigzag between zones, so
# changes are validated against the replay harness before release. The
# current constants are defined immediately below.

constants for yaduf-fahag:
BUDGETS = {
    "kelix": 528,
    "briwyn": 734,
}

Subject: Handover — cron-to-Wrenloft migration

Hey, passing the pager. Main thing this week is the migration of legacy cron jobs onto the Wrenloft workflow engine. About half the jobs are moved; the billing sweep and log compactor still run from the old Perchfield box, so don't panic if you see duplicate schedules — dedupe guards are in place. New folks: the migration tracker explains which jobs are live where. Questions about Wrenloft itself go to the platform crew here.

escalation mailbox, kaweg-kahif: druwyn.sordor@nelvroworks.corp